Montreal Gazette, Lura M'bem de fora Times Square/4Q Records/Fusion III >>
By: Charlie Fidelman
The sensual, caramel vocals of a young chanteuse, Lura, has much in common with another Cape Verdean singer, Cesaria Evora. But where Evora is marked by a listless melancholy and nostalgia, Lura is defiant and exuberant, full of fire and light, sweetness and pain. Although born in Lisbon, Lura sings in Cape Verdean creole, having adopted her ancestral culture in her teens. Lura's beautiful ballads - a fusion of African and Latin beats - have modernized the Cape Verdean sound. This disc hasn't left my CD player in weeks. 03/15/07
